The Genesis of a Legend: Before the Oyster

While the Oyster case revolutionized the watch industry, Rolex’s story begins earlier. Hans Wilsdorf, the founder, registered the Rolex trademark in 1908. Initially, the company focused on sourcing high-quality movements and assembling them into elegant timepieces. These early Rolex watches, often housed in cases from other manufacturers, laid the foundation for the brand’s future success. Precise details on specific models from this pre-Oyster era are scarce, but they represent a crucial period of experimentation and development that shaped the brand's identity. These early pieces are highly sought after by collectors due to their rarity and historical significance. Identifying these pre-Oyster watches requires expert knowledge and often involves careful examination of the movement and case markings.

The Revolutionary Oyster: A Waterproof Marvel

The year 1926 marked a pivotal moment in horological history. The introduction of the Rolex Oyster, the world's first waterproof wristwatch, changed the game forever. This wasn't merely a marketing claim; the Oyster truly revolutionized the concept of wristwatch practicality and durability. The hermetically sealed case, featuring a screw-down crown and crystal, protected the delicate movement from the elements. This innovation paved the way for Rolex's exploration of extreme environments and cemented the brand's reputation for reliability. The initial Oyster models were relatively simple, lacking many of the complications found in later iterations. However, their historical significance and rarity make them highly desirable among collectors. Determining the exact release year of early Oyster models often relies on careful analysis of case markings, movement features, and available historical records.

Early Model Numbers and Serial Numbers: A Decoder's Guide

Navigating the world of early Rolex models requires understanding the complexities of model numbers and serial numbers. These seemingly cryptic codes hold valuable information about the watch's age, features, and even its production location.

* Rolex Model Numbers Chart: A comprehensive Rolex model numbers chart is invaluable for identifying specific models. These charts typically list the model number, the corresponding model name (e.g., Oyster Perpetual, Datejust, Submariner), and often include details about the year of production, case material, and movement type. However, finding a truly comprehensive chart encompassing all early models can be challenging, as many resources focus on later, more readily available information. Dedicated Rolex forums and specialized websites are often the best sources for this information.
